Three autorickshaw drivers were apprehended in Dombivali, Thane district, following allegations of a gangrape involving a 22-year-old woman security guard. The horrifying incident occurred on the night of March 27, according to a police statement on Thursday.
The victim reportedly knew the accused and was invited to a party in Khambalpada, where the crime took place. Upon reporting the incident, special police teams swiftly apprehended the suspects, Chetan Chauhan (20), Hemant Chauhan (22), and Umesh Verma (30), who are all autorickshaw drivers, on March 29.
The trio has been charged with gangrape under the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ita, along with other related offenses, as confirmed by Tilak Nagar police station senior inspector Vijaykumar Kadam.
